Arne Slot's Liverpool are feeling the heat as they miss out on the Champions League spot, with Aston Villa's late goals proving decisive. The Reds' defensive woes have been a recurring theme this season, with four goals conceded in this match, three of them from set pieces. Slot acknowledges the team's struggles, especially after the 2-1 turning point, where they conceded two quick goals. He believes the players' ability to cope with the intensity is commendable, but their tendency to crumble under pressure is a concern. The manager emphasizes the need for a strong week ahead, with the team under full pressure to secure a top-five finish and a spot in the Champions League. The pressure is on, and the fans' support will be crucial in the final stretch.
Slot's post-match analysis highlights the importance of maintaining control and creating enough chances, especially when the opposition is playing well. The team's struggle to find the back of the net when they are the better side is a recurring issue. The manager also praises Rio Ngumoha's threat off the left, recognizing his role in creating opportunities for the team.
